Company Overview

Nikkiso Clean Energy & Industrial Gases
is a leading provider of cryogenic pumps, heat exchangers, process systems, services, and solutions for the LNG and industrial gases industry. We are a subsidiary of Nikkiso Company Ltd, a leading industrial manufacturer headquartered in Tokyo, Japan, with over $1.5 B in annual revenue, 8000 + employees worldwide, and publicly traded on the Tokyo Stock Exchange.

Nikkiso ACD is an engineering and manufacturing company specializing in machinery designed to operate at cryogenic temperatures as low as – 420 degrees Fahrenheit, the boiling point of Liquid hydrogen. For over 50 years, Nikkiso ACD has specialized in centrifugal and reciprocating pumps as well as turbines for air separation. Nikkiso ACD has the most diversified product line in the industry covering nearly every application requiring pumps or turboexpanders.

Job

Overview

The Senior Accountant will be a key member of the finance team, responsible for financial reporting, analysis, budgeting, forecasting, and internal controls. The role requires a strong background in financial and cost accounting, with emphasis on standard costing, as well as experience in percentage-of-completion (POC) revenue recognition. The Senior Accountant will also play a critical role in the preparation and review of financial statements (P&L, Balance Sheet, and Cash Flow), providing accurate and timely information to support decision-making and ensure compliance with accounting standards.

This position is based at Nikkiso ACD, LLC, located in Santa Ana, CA.
